What Does Undefined Mean?
The General Definition of Undefined
In everyday language, undefined refers to something that is not clearly expressed, determined, or identified. It describes a state of ambiguity or lack of precise information. For example, in a conversation, if a term or concept is called undefined, it means it lacks a clear explanation or definition.
Undefined in Mathematics
In mathematics, undefined has a very specific meaning. It refers to expressions or operations that do not have a meaningful or valid result within the given system. Common examples include:
- Division by zero: Any number divided by zero is undefined because it does not produce a finite or meaningful value.
- Limits that do not exist: Certain limits in calculus are considered undefined when they do not approach a specific value.
These undefined cases are critical in mathematics as they indicate boundaries or exceptions in the rules governing numbers and functions.
Undefined in Programming and Computing
In computer science, undefined often relates to variables or behaviors that have not been assigned a value or whose outcome cannot be predicted reliably. For example:
- Undefined variables: Variables declared but not initialized may cause undefined behavior when accessed.
- Undefined behavior: Certain programming operations can lead to results that are unpredictable or inconsistent depending on the system or compiler.
Understanding undefined in programming helps developers avoid bugs and ensures more robust code.
The Importance of Understanding Undefined
Enhancing Critical Thinking
Grasping the concept of undefined encourages analytical thinking. It requires recognizing limits in knowledge and the importance of precision in communication, mathematics, and programming. This skill is invaluable in problem-solving and decision-making processes.
Applications in Language Learning
Language learners often encounter undefined or ambiguous terms in new languages. Using platforms like Talkpal helps learners navigate these uncertainties through contextual examples and interactive practice, making the learning process more effective.
Role in Technology and Innovation
In technology development, especially in software engineering, handling undefined cases properly is crucial. It leads to the creation of more reliable systems and prevents errors that could cause system failures or vulnerabilities.
How Talkpal Facilitates Learning Undefined Concepts
Interactive Learning Environment
Talkpal provides a dynamic environment where learners can ask questions, engage in conversations, and receive instant feedback. This interaction is key to understanding abstract or undefined topics by relating them to real-life contexts.
Personalized Learning Paths
Each learner’s journey with undefined concepts varies. Talkpal adapts to individual needs, focusing on areas where the learner feels uncertain or undefined, thus ensuring a tailored experience.
Multimedia Resources
By incorporating videos, examples, and quizzes, Talkpal makes the undefined more tangible. Visual and auditory aids help solidify abstract ideas, making them easier to grasp and remember.
Practical Tips to Master Undefined Concepts
- Ask Clarifying Questions: When you encounter undefined terms, seek clarification rather than assuming meaning.
- Use Contextual Clues: Analyze the context in which undefined is used to infer possible meanings.
- Practice Regularly: Engage with exercises and real-life applications to deepen your understanding.
- Utilize Technology: Leverage tools like Talkpal that provide guided learning and instant feedback.
- Collaborate with Others: Discussing undefined topics with peers can provide new perspectives and insights.
Common Challenges in Understanding Undefined
Ambiguity and Vagueness
Undefined often overlaps with ambiguity, making it difficult to pin down a single meaning. This can lead to confusion and misinterpretation if not addressed properly.
Overcoming Cognitive Bias
People tend to fill gaps in knowledge with assumptions, which can distort understanding. Recognizing when something is truly undefined rather than unclear helps maintain intellectual honesty.
Technical Limitations
In fields like programming, undefined behavior may arise from system constraints or design limitations. Overcoming these requires both technical expertise and innovative problem-solving.
Conclusion
Understanding undefined is fundamental across multiple disciplines—from language learning and mathematics to technology and logic. Embracing the concept of undefined improves critical thinking, communication, and technical skills. Talkpal stands out as an effective platform to learn and master undefined by offering interactive, personalized, and multimedia-enhanced learning experiences. By exploring and confronting undefined concepts, learners can develop a deeper appreciation for precision and clarity, ultimately enhancing their overall knowledge and competence.
If you want to advance your understanding of undefined and related abstract topics, integrating Talkpal into your learning routine is a powerful step forward.